pkg/jerryscript: configure out-of-source build with cmake

This commit is contained in:
Alexandre Abadie 2020-06-11 20:32:17 +02:00
parent 0aa4fffe81
commit 82947ec156
No known key found for this signature in database
GPG Key ID: 1C919A403CAE1405

View File

@ -1,4 +1,5 @@
JERRYSCRIPT_BUILD_DIR ?= $(BINDIR)/jerryscript
JERRYSCRIPT_BUILD_DIR ?= $(CURDIR)/build
JERRYSCRIPT_SOURCE_DIR ?= $(CURDIR)
JERRYHEAP ?= 16
@ -29,7 +30,7 @@ endif
all: libjerry
libjerry:
cmake -B$(JERRYSCRIPT_BUILD_DIR) -H./ \
cmake -B$(JERRYSCRIPT_BUILD_DIR) -H$(JERRYSCRIPT_SOURCE_DIR) \
-DCMAKE_SYSTEM_NAME=RIOT \
-DCMAKE_SYSTEM_PROCESSOR="$(MCPU)" \
-DCMAKE_C_COMPILER=$(CC) \